About Real Estate Due Diligence Law in Westport, United States:

Real Estate Due Diligence in Westport, United States refers to the process of investigating a property before making a purchase or investment. This involves assessing the property's legal status, financial health, and physical condition to ensure that there are no hidden issues that could cause problems in the future.

Local Laws Overview:

In Westport, United States, real estate due diligence typically involves reviewing local zoning laws, property taxes, building codes, and any existing liens or encumbrances on the property. It is important to understand these laws to ensure compliance and avoid potential legal problems in the future.

3. What documents should I review during Real Estate Due Diligence?

During Real Estate Due Diligence, you should review property records, titles, surveys, inspection reports, zoning documents, and any existing contracts or agreements related to the property.

4. How long does Real Estate Due Diligence take?

The duration of Real Estate Due Diligence can vary depending on the complexity of the property and the scope of the investigation. It may take anywhere from a few weeks to several months to complete.

5. What are some common issues found during Real Estate Due Diligence?

Common issues found during Real Estate Due Diligence include title defects, environmental contamination, zoning violations, and undisclosed liens or encumbrances on the property.

7. What should I do if I find issues during Real Estate Due Diligence?

If you find issues during Real Estate Due Diligence, consult with your lawyer to determine the best course of action. This may involve negotiating with the seller, requesting repairs, or even backing out of the deal if the issues are significant.
